ThreeBond 1344N Anaerobic sealant |


ThreeBond 1344N is a fast-curing, anaerobic, low-strength sealant. It does not cure in air. Rather, when it penetrates into narrow gaps in metal structures, it quickly reacts and cures by polymerization. Thus it prevents screws from looseing and seals them. |


| · |
Is a fast-curing, mid-strength sealant. |
| · |
Cures well at low temperature. |
| · |
Provides excellent bonding of chemically stable materials, such as plated materials. |
| · |
Has thixotropy and low viscosity, and therefore has excellent workability. |
| · |
Is lubricative. |
|


| For bonding and sealing of metal screw structures that may need to be removed later. |
